Эта статья является зеркальной статьёй машинного перевода, пожалуйста, нажмите здесь, чтобы перейти к оригиналу.

Вид: 15318|Ответ: 0

[Источник] Intellij IDEA SpringBoot Hot Boot — неэффективное решение с использованием Spring-boot-devTools

[Скопировать ссылку]
Опубликовано 09.09.2018 16:46:27 | | | |
Я считаю, что большинство студентов, использующих Intellij, столкнутся с этой проблемой, даже если проект использует spring-boot-devtools, изменяет классы или html, js и т.д., идея не перезапускается автоматически, нужно делать или перезапускать вручную,

Это то же самое, что не использовать горячее развертывание. Это не ваша проблема конфигурации, поверьте, настройки горячего развертывания очень просты, корень в том, что Intellij IEDA отличается от Eclipse, Eclipse настроен на автокомпиляцию

После этого модифицированный класс будет автоматически скомпилироваться, а IDEA автоматически скомпилируется, если это не RUN или DEBUG (при условии, что у вас настроена автокомпиляция).

Столько чепухи, как это решить? Пожалуйста, будьте терпеливы и посмотрите вниз.

Сначала нужно отметить эту галочку в настройках IDEA



Затем нажмите Shift+Ctrl+Alt+/, выберите Реестр



Внутри найдите опцию, показанную на изображении ниже, и отметьте её



Позвольте автозапуску запускаться, даже если разработанное приложение уже запущено. Обратите внимание, что автоматически запущенный make может со временем удалить некоторые классы, требуемые приложением.

Приведённые выше галочки представляют:Разрешить автоматическую генерацию, даже если разработанное приложение уже запущено. Обратите внимание, что автозапуск make в конечном итоге может убрать некоторые классы, требуемые для приложения.

Хорошо, перезапусти проект, потом измени содержание в классе, и IDEA автоматически сделает проект.





Предыдущий:MyBatis передаёт несколько параметров
Следующий:Использование и роль @Param в mybatis
Отказ:
Всё программное обеспечение, программные материалы или статьи, публикуемые Code Farmer Network, предназначены исключительно для учебных и исследовательских целей; Вышеуказанный контент не должен использоваться в коммерческих или незаконных целях, иначе пользователи несут все последствия. Информация на этом сайте взята из Интернета, и споры по авторским правам не имеют отношения к этому сайту. Вы должны полностью удалить вышеуказанный контент с компьютера в течение 24 часов после загрузки. Если вам нравится программа, пожалуйста, поддержите подлинное программное обеспечение, купите регистрацию и получите лучшие подлинные услуги. Если есть нарушение, пожалуйста, свяжитесь с нами по электронной почте.

Mail To:help@itsvse.com